Camden Street Life

Here’s the thing about staying on Camden Street — you’re in the thick of it all. The famous Camden Market is literally a five-minute walk, and you’ll hear the energy from the street below. If you’re looking for peace and quiet, this might not be your spot, but if you want to feel the pulse of London, it’s brilliant. The Tube connections are solid too — Camden Town station gets you anywhere in London without much fuss.
